C.) metaphor
A metaphor is figurative language because it is a figure of speech in which a comparison is being made between two things that are generally quite different in order to provide a more impactful/effective description. A metaphor states one thing is another thing as is the case with the sentence you provided in which a person is being called an ostrich in order to provide the best description for readers.
